ableos/sysdata/programs/fb_driver/src/main.hb

15 lines
245 B
Plaintext
Raw Normal View History

2024-07-19 13:53:45 +00:00
frame_buffer := @as(^u8, @bitcast(18446603339442421760))
2024-07-19 10:47:59 +00:00
2024-06-14 16:48:53 +00:00
main := fn(): int {
2024-07-19 13:53:45 +00:00
color := 17
2024-07-07 13:35:07 +00:00
loop {
2024-07-19 13:53:45 +00:00
len := 786432 * 4 + 1
2024-07-07 13:35:07 +00:00
loop if len == 0 break else {
fb := frame_buffer + len;
2024-07-19 13:53:45 +00:00
*fb = color
len -= 1
color += len
2024-07-07 13:35:07 +00:00
}
}
2024-07-19 13:53:45 +00:00
return 0
2024-07-20 17:54:58 +00:00
}